PMPML to scrap 200 old buses

Sakaal Times: The Pune Mahanagar Parivahan Mahamandal (PMPML) will scrap around 200 buses, which are over 10 years old, by the end of this year. PMPML likely to ply more buses to Narhe

Times of India: The PMPML has promised to increase its bus services to Narhe near Katraj, MP Supriya Sule has said. At present, there is just one bus which makes around eight trips to Narhe daily. PMPML to purchase 100 AC buses

Times of India: The Pune Mahanagar Parivahan Mahamandal Limited has proposed to procure 100 air-conditioned buses and also appoint a private operator for running the 500 buses which are being procured under the Jawaharlal Nehru National Urban Renewal Mission (JNNURM).
